CVE-2024-4879
Last modified
CVE-2024-4879 is a critical-severity vulnerability rated 9.8/10 on the CVSS scale. ServiceNow has addressed an input validation vulnerability that was identified in Vancouver and Washington DC Now Platform releases. This vulnerability could enable an unauthenticated user to remotely execute code within the context of the Now Platform. ServiceNow applied an update to hosted instances, and ServiceNow released the update to our partners and self-hosted customers. CISA has confirmed active exploitation in the wild. EPSS estimates a 99.98%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
